Richard Dutton, a longtime resident of the area, shared his perspective on the issue.  \u201cThe big thing is like, this road we&#8217;re on is a main thoroughfare in and out of the allotment here. It probably wouldn&#8217;t be a good idea to park half on and a half off the pavement just to be, you know, to keep your vehicle from being hit because, you know, progress requires people to travel back and forth, so on and so forth,\u201d Dutton said.  During an investigation into viewer complaints, a semitruck was found parked in a conservation area designated for burrowing owls.  Larry Spaeth, who lives near the conservation area, expressed his concerns.  &#8220;That&#8217;s not good. No, I wouldn&#8217;t want to see it on conservation areas where the owls or the turtles or anything like that,&#8221; Spaeth said.  Commercial trucks are prohibited from parking on lawns or empty lots, but neighbors say the issue persists.  \u201cThe trucks, like, I feel so bad for the guys that are working and just need a place to stop for a day or two and then back on the road, but that&#8217;s the rules,\u201d Spaeth said.  While some residents sympathize with truck drivers needing a place to park after long trips, others say they pay for gated locations to avoid code violations.  Dutton, who has lived in the area since 1967, reflected on the broader impact of industrial vehicles in the neighborhood.  \u201cIt&#8217;s an inconvenience for noise. It&#8217;s an inconvenience for dust. But the real inconvenience was down when they were digging the sewers and waters. And, I mean, it just was unbelievable. But it is, you know, you&#8217;re going to have to have this in order to have a functioning city,\u201d Dutton said.  City council members and officials have been contacted regarding the number of violations issued and whether code enforcement is addressing the issue of semitrucks and construction vehicles parking freely in some locations.
